Non-lethal Weapons

Written on September 14, 2008 – 3:00 am | by Bogdan Alex |

Don’t you just hate it when police officers have to threaten people with guns in case they everything is out of their control? Well, that doesn’t happen all the time, they started usin water guns, electric shock guns and when they have to deal with large crowds, they even bring some shield-and-baton units. All these methods of law enforcement may leave some permanent scars on the unlucky and eventually innocent people that happen to be involved in these kinds of confrontations. In order to avoid these messy situations, the UK authorities are strongly determined to introduce a new type of weapon.



We’re talking about directed energy weapons here. This type of weapon induces an unbearable burning sensation without leaving permanent scars and other unwanted side-effects. The UK police is also considering the introduction of special 'sticky nets' which can entangle crooks while deliver a powerful electric shock, and even an adhesive gun (pictured above) which can glue people’s mouth or immobilize them by gluing their feet to the ground.

"If you give people every conceivable weapon and tactical option there is, then the training need is so great they are never actually going to be on the street," says an anonymously-sourced firearms instructor cited by BoinBoing. So the UK authorities might want to choose wisely among these weird solutions.
